Development #7799
Various improvements to django_rbac
Début:
07 juillet 2015
Echéance:
% réalisé:
100%
Temps estimé:
Patch proposed:
Non
Planning:
Description
- create an order between operations (admin -> add,change,delete,view, add -> view, delete -> view, change -> view)
- add scope to unicode value of Permission object
- rename Permission.role to Permission.roles (related name of Role.permissions)
Révisions associées
django_rbac: rename Permission.role related manager to .roles (#7799)
django_rbac: add scope to Permission unicode value (fixes #7799)
It helps debugging.
Historique
Mis à jour par Benjamin Dauvergne il y a presque 9 ans
- Statut changé de Nouveau à Résolu (à déployer)
- % réalisé changé de 0 à 100
Appliqué par commit authentic2|99940156c44524ffa29ff703aed84964990a54a8.
Mis à jour par Benjamin Dauvergne il y a environ 8 ans
- Statut changé de Résolu (à déployer) à Solution déployée
Mis à jour par Benjamin Dauvergne il y a plus de 6 ans
- Statut changé de Solution déployée à Fermé
django_rbac: add a proper hierarchy between operations (#7799)
admin imply all other operations, add, change and delete imply view.